I am selling a General Discussion forum called communitychaos.com. The forum is 5 months old and from the start spurred a lot of interest. It has 599 threads, 4,231 posts, and 59 members. There is a staff and at least one staff member is still present and is very fond of the community. It runs the forum software Xenforo (worth $140 and the license is valid until 3/2014) and it is running a premium theme worth $35 that I personally modded (you can return the style to original if you wish).

I simply do not have time for the community anymore and have quite frankly lost the interest I had when I started it. It is not especially active at the moment but people do post and join often for; example a user just registered yesterday (10/10/13). It's concept is a general forum that grows with user participation - for example users who moderate forums take responsibility for those forums and enforce their own rules (that's their board on the network so to speak). The forum grows infinitely as users request to create boards with new discussion topics. They are responsible for keeping their boards active otherwise they get shuttered and archived. So it's a very good concept that instills responsibility in the users and keeps them coming back. They feel like a part of the community - they're a cog in a greater machine.
